无论是编辑配置文件、查看日志文件,还是管理远程文件,Xshell6都提供了便捷的途径
然而,当我们在文件的“海洋”中畅游后,如何优雅地返回并继续我们的工作,却是一个值得深入探讨的话题
本文旨在详细介绍如何在Xshell6中进入文件操作,以及如何在完成操作后顺利返回,确保我们的工作流程既高效又顺畅
一、Xshell6的安装与配置 首先,让我们从Xshell6的安装与配置开始
作为远程登录工具,Xshell6的安装过程相对简单,只需从官方网站下载安装文件,并按照向导指示完成安装即可
安装完成后,打开Xshell6应用程序,你将看到一个简洁而直观的主界面
在主界面上,点击“新建”按钮,创建一个新的会话
在新建会话界面中,你需要填写会话的基本信息,包括会话名称、主机(即文件服务器的IP地址或主机名)、端口号(默认为22)、以及用户名
这些信息将帮助你快速连接到远程文件服务器
接下来,配置认证信息是关键一步
在会话属性选项卡中的认证选项卡中,你需要选择适合的认证方法,常见的有密码认证和密钥认证
如果选择密码认证,你需要输入登录文件服务器所需的密码;如果选择密钥认证,则需要选择相应的私钥文件
配置完成后,点击“确定”按钮保存会话信息
二、进入文件操作 完成会话配置后,双击会话列表中的该会话,Xshell6将自动连接到文件服务器
根据之前配置的认证信息,Xshell6会提示你输入密码或使用密钥进行身份验证
一旦认证通过,你将看到一个命令行界面,这就是你与远程文件服务器交互的窗口
在命令行界面中,你可以使用各种Linux命令来操作文件
例如,使用`cd`命令切换目录,使用`ls`命令列出目录内容,使用`cat`命令查看文件内容,以及使用`vi`或`vim`等文本编辑器来编辑文件
三、使用vi/vim编辑器编辑文件 在Xshell6中编辑文件,vi或vim编辑器是不可或缺的工具
vi/vim编辑器有三种模式:命令模式、输入模式和末行模式
- 命令模式:这是vi/vim的默认模式,你可以使用各种命令来移动光标、删除、复制、粘贴、查找和替换文本
例如,按下`h`键向左移动光标,按下`j`键向下移动光标,按下`x`键删除光标所在位置的字符
- 输入模式:在命令模式下,按下i、a、o等键可以进入输入模式,此时你可以输入文本内容
输入完成后,按下`Esc`键返回命令模式
- 末行模式:在命令模式下,按下:键可以进入末行模式,你可以在这个模式下进行保存文件、退出vi/vim、设置选项和执行外部命令等操作
例如,输入`:wq`命令保存并退出文件,输入`:q!`命令不保存并强制退出文件
假设我们要编辑一个名为`test.txt`的文件,该文件位于远程服务器上的`/home/user`目录下
首先,使用`cd /home/user`命令切换到该目录,然后使用`vi test.txt`命令打开文件
接下来,按下`i`键进入输入模式,输入你想要的内容,比如“Helloworld!”
完成后,按下`Esc`键返回命令模式,再输入`:wq`命令保存并退出文件
四、优雅地返回 在完成文件操作后,如何优雅地返回并继续我们的工作呢?这取决于你当前所处的环境和接下来的任务
- 返回命令行界面:如果你只是在vi/vim编辑器中完成了文件编辑,并希望返回到命令行界面继续其他操作,那么只需在vi/vim的末行模式下输入`:wq`命令保存并退出编辑器即可
此时,你将回到Xshell6的命令行界面
- 关闭会话:如果你已经完成了所有任务,并希望关闭与远程服务器的连接,那么可以在Xshell6的主界面上找到当前会话的选项卡,右键点击并选择“关闭会话”选项
这将断开与远程服务器的连接,并关闭会话窗口
- 切换到其他会话:如果你需要同时管理多个远程服务器,Xshell6允许你创建多个会话
在完成一个会话中的任务后,你可以轻松切换到另一个会话,继续你的工作
只需在Xshell6的主界面上找到你想要切换到的会